The most obvious symptom of impetigo is the crust that forms when the blisters burst. It's a golden, dark-yellow colour and sticks to the skin. Some people say it looks a bit like cornflakes stuck to the skin.

Impetigo is treated with prescription mupirocin antibiotic ointment or cream applied directly to the sores two to three times a day for five to 10 days. Before applying the medicine, soak the area in warm water or apply a wet cloth compress for a few minutes. Then pat dry and gently remove any scabs so the antibiotic can get into the skin.

Impetigo is a superficial, contagious, blistering infection of the skin caused by the bacteria Staphylococcus aureus and Streptococcus pyogenes. It has two forms: nonbullous and bullous. Bullae are fluid-filled lesions >0.5 cm in diameter. Nonbullous impetigo is the more common form (70% of cases). [1] Though bullae are not present in this form.

Impetigo can spread rapidly through families and school classes. However, it can also spontaneously appear with no link to where it came from. The bacteria that cause impetigo often take advantage of skin that is already damaged by cuts or grazes, insect bites, head lice, scabies, cold sores, or eczema but impetigo can also invade unaffected skin.

Impetigo is a common, superficial, highly contagious bacterial skin infection characterised by pustules and honey-coloured crusted erosions. It affects the superficial layers of the epidermis and is typically caused by Staphylococcus aureus and Streptococcus pyogenes (Group A beta - haemolytic streptococci (GABHS)).

Impetigo - StatPearls - NCBI Bookshelf. Impetigo is a common infection of the superficial layers of the epidermis that is highly contagious and most commonly caused by gram-positive bacteria. It most commonly presents as erythematous plaques with a yellow crust and may be itchy or painful. The lesions are highly contagious and spread easily.

Symptoms. The main symptom of impetigo is reddish sores, often around the nose and mouth. The sores quickly rupture, ooze for a few days and then form a honey-colored crust. Sores can spread to other areas of the body through touch, clothing and towels. Itching and soreness are generally mild.
